MA R - DECEMBER 16 , 1941 SPECIAL At a special meeting of the Mayor and Town Council of the Town of Leesburg , in Virginia held in the Council Chamber on Tuesday, December 16th•1941 at 7 :P.M. , there were present ; Lucas D. Phillips , Mayor and Louis Ti Titus , Recorder and C . • W.Fiske , R. M. Flippo , J . T. Hourihane , J . L. Oliver , L. C . Rollins , and J. H.Turley , Councilmen. The Mayor stated that the purpose of the meeting was ' to consider several Ordinances pertaining to Emergency in connection with National • Defense, and the appointment of the County Health Officer as Town Health Officer . There were three ( 3) Ordinanees passed in connection with National Defense , Explosive substances and Suspicious Characters. Copies of these Ordinances may be found in the Current Ordinance Book. Upon motion of Councilman , Hurley , seconded by Councilman Bourihane and -unanimously carried there was an Ordinance passed 3-03 rescinding an Ordinance of record in the Current Ordinance Book • appointemg the Town Sargeant as Health officer for the Town . A copy . of this Ordinance may be found in the current Ordinance Book. Upon motion of Councilman Fiske , seconded by Councilman Oliver and unanimously carried there was an Ordinance passed appointing the County Health 6fficer as Health officer for the Town of Leesburg , A copy of this Ordinanc may be found in the current Ordinance Book.
